Google I/O Developer Conference – May 2008

 

Google I/O is a 2 day developer conference in San Francisco, Wednesday & Thursday, May 28 to 29, 2008.

 

This conference is geared toward developers wanting to develop applications that integrate with any of Google’s applications.

 

The latest buzz involves the public launch of several development tools to create any type of web application (not just for google) which is geared toward Web 2.0 Social Applications, such as Google App Engine which provides a full development environment to build, test and host new web applications for free.  Registration is now open to the public.

 

Major programming languages supported are Java, AJAX, and PHP.   Phython is also used within Shindig for their new Open Social project, which is standardizing widget or mini-application plug-in development for Social Applications (where you build once and can launch on various social websites without rebuilding 100% of the code each time for each website – build once, use on many websites).

Where 2.0 – Burlingame, CA – May 2008

Where 2.0
May 12-14, 2008
Burlingame, CA

Geographic Information Systems (GIS), also known as Geospatial technologies, has developed quickly over the last half decade.   Applications like Google or Yahoo Maps, as well as applications that display location based offline information now online is one of the hottest trends in technology.  Where is my closest Starbucks or retail store?  As well as a multitude of applications for this technology.

“Where 2.0″ is the place to be for those developers or investors interesting in online location based technologies.

Miva Merchant – San Diego, CA – Feb 2008

Miva Merchant
February 28 & 29, March 1, 2008
San Diego, CA

Miva Merchant is one of the most affordable and flexible E-Commerce shopping cart software available today for small businesses. You can find many hosting companies offering Miva Merchant as an option for installation.

The platform now supports PHP & MySQL and has storefronts that can scale upwards of hundreds of thousands of transactions per month.  Miva Merchant has been resurrected as is now a separate business entity from Miva.com which is now strictly a search engine business.

SMX West – Santa Clara, CA – Feb 2008

Search Marketing Expo – SMX West
Santa Clara, California
February 10-12, 2008
At the Santa Clara Convention Center

A great conference to attend for Search Engine Marketers.   SMX is a new chain of Search Engine Marketing (SEM) conferences started by Danny Sullivan, the original personality behind the first chain of SEM conferences, Search Engine Strategies (SES).   The difference between SMX and SES is that SES has been geared more toward the beginner in many areas, while SMX is tackling more cutting edge topics.

Blog World – Las Vegas, NV – 2007

BlogWorld
Las Vegas, NV
Sept 20-21, 2007

The very first conference for Bloggers!

This started by a group of event organizers that noticed that Bloggers like themselves did not have a forum to meet in person, ergo, BlogWorld 2007.
